I had a similar problem that may or may not be what you are experiencing. Though two people have told me that the change I made should not have an effect one way or the other, I moved the "-query ...." to the end of the command line and it started working instantly.
Xwin -this -that -query myserver.mydomain.com Or Xwin -this -that -query 192.168.1.1 (or whatever)

That happend after updating last night:
If I start xinit from a .bat-file from Windows only the Xserver starts and shuts down some seconds later and no xterm appeared before.
If I start xinit from cygwin-terminal everything works fine and even the whole .bat-file.
I need that for an easy way to ssh-X-ing to a solaris-maschine (xinit -e ssh -X ...), and it worked before!
The reason for the update was to test the -emulatepseudo feature, but no success yet. (pointer without white frame, some windows almost black, some lines (CAD) out of the window)
